BACKGROUND: Type 1 diabetes (T1D) is a chronic condition affecting nearly 1.9 million people in the United States. Young adults (YAs) with T1D face unique challenges in managing their condition, experiencing poorer health and well-being than other age groups. The current study is evaluating the Resilient, Empowered, Active Living (REAL) intervention, previously shown to improve glucose levels and quality of life among YAs with diabetes, using telehealth delivery (REAL-T) to expand reach and accessibility. This paper reports on the methodology and baseline participant characteristics of the REAL-T study. METHODS: REAL-T is a two-arm randomized controlled trial that recruited 18-30 year olds with T1D via clinics and social media advertising. Data collection, which was adapted to be fully remote due to COVID-19, occurs every three months for one year. Participants receive either usual care or a 6-month telehealth occupational therapy intervention. The primary outcome is glycated hemoglobin (A1c); secondary outcomes include diabetes distress, quality of life, and continuous glucose monitor-derived measures. RESULTS: The study enrolled a diverse sample of 209 YAs with T1D. Analysis of baseline data indicates equivalence between the intervention and control groups. Study participants have notably higher diabetes distress and poorer mental well-being than similar populations. CONCLUSION: The REAL-T study successfully adapted to remote implementation during the COVID-19 pandemic. By examining long-term outcomes, mediating pathways, and cost-effectiveness, the study will contribute knowledge of the impact of tailored interventions for YAs with T1D, designed to reduce disparities and improve health and well-being in this population.

BACKGROUND/AIMS: Research is needed to identify promising recruitment strategies to reach and engage diverse young adults in diabetes clinical research. The aim of this study was to examine the relative strengths and weaknesses of three recruitment strategies used in a diabetes self-management clinical trial: social media advertising (Facebook), targeted mailing, and in-person solicitation of clinic patients. METHODS: Strategies were compared in terms of (1) cost-effectiveness (i.e. cost of recruitment/number of enrolled participants), (2) ability to yield participants who would not otherwise be reached by alternative strategies, and (3) likelihood of participants recruited through each strategy to adhere to study procedures. We further explored the appeal (overall and among age and gender subgroups) of social media advertisement features. RESULTS: In-person recruitment of clinic patients was overall the most cost-effective strategy. However, differences in demographic, clinical, and psychosocial characteristics of participants recruited via different strategies suggest that the combination of these approaches yielded a more diverse sample than would any one strategy alone. Once successfully enrolled, there was no difference in study completion and intervention adherence between individuals recruited by the three recruitment strategies. CONCLUSIONS: Ultimately, the utility of a recruitment strategy is defined by its ability to effectively attract people representative of the target population who are willing to enroll in and complete the study. Leveraging a variety of recruitment strategies appears to produce a more representative sample of young adults, including those who are less engaged in diabetes care.

PURPOSE: The purpose of this study was to evaluate relationships between behavioral and psychosocial constructs, A1C, and diabetes-dependent quality of life (DQoL) among low-socioeconomic status, ethnically diverse young adults with diabetes. METHODS: Using baseline data of 81 participants in the Resilient, Empowered, Active Living (REAL) randomized controlled trial, behavioral, cognitive, affective, and experiential variables were correlated with A1C and DQoL while adjusting for demographic characteristics, and these relationships were examined for potential effect modification. RESULTS: The data indicate that depressive symptoms and satisfaction with daily activities are associated with both A1C and DQoL, while diabetes knowledge and participation in daily activities are associated with neither A1C nor DQoL. Two constructs, diabetes distress and life satisfaction, were associated with DQoL and were unrelated to A1C, while 2 constructs, self-monitoring of blood glucose and medication adherence, were associated with A1C but unrelated to DQoL. These relationships were largely unchanged by adjusting for demographic characteristics, while numerous effect modifications were found. CONCLUSION: The data suggest that when tailoring interventions, depressive symptoms and satisfaction with daily activities may be particularly fruitful intervention targets, as they represent modifiable risk factors that are associated with both A1C and DQoL.

OBJECTIVE: To assess the efficacy of a manualized occupational therapy (OT) intervention (Resilient, Empowered, Active Living with Diabetes [REAL Diabetes]) to improve glycemic control and psychosocial well-being among ethnically diverse young adults with low socioeconomic status (SES) who have type 1 or type 2 diabetes. RESEARCH DESIGN AND METHODS: Eighty-one young adults (age 22.6 ± 3.5 years; hemoglobin A1c [HbA1c] = 10.8%/95 mmol/mol ± 1.9%/20.8 mmol/mol) were randomly assigned to the REAL Diabetes intervention group (IG) or an attention control group (CG) over 6 months. IG participants received biweekly sessions guided by a manual composed of seven content modules; CG participants received standardized educational materials and biweekly phone calls. Blinded assessors collected data at baseline and 6 months. The primary outcome was HbA1c; secondary outcomes included diabetes self-care, diabetes-related quality of life (QOL), diabetes distress, depressive symptoms, and life satisfaction. Change scores were analyzed using Wilcoxon rank sum tests. RESULTS: Intent-to-treat analyses showed that IG participants showed significant improvement in HbA1c (-0.57%/6.2 mmol/mol vs. +0.36%/3.9 mmol/mol, P = 0.01), diabetes-related QOL (+0.7 vs. +0.15, P = 0.04), and habit strength for checking blood glucose (+3.9 vs. +1.7, P = 0.05) as compared with CG participants. There was no statistically significant effect modification by sex, ethnicity, diabetes type, recruitment site, or SES. No study-related serious adverse events were reported. CONCLUSIONS: The REAL Diabetes intervention improved blood glucose control and diabetes-related QOL among a typically hard-to-reach population, thus providing evidence that a structured OT intervention may be beneficial in improving both clinical and psychosocial outcomes among individuals with diabetes.

OVERVIEW: This paper describes the study protocol used to evaluate the Resilient, Empowered, Active Living with Diabetes (REAL Diabetes) intervention and reports on baseline characteristics of recruited participants. REAL Diabetes is an activity-based intervention designed to address the needs of young adults diagnosed with type 1 (T1D) or type 2 diabetes (T2D) from low socioeconomic status or racial/ethnic minority backgrounds. The REAL intervention incorporates tailored delivery of seven content modules addressing various dimensions of health and well-being as they relate to diabetes, delivered by a licensed occupational therapist. METHODS: In this pilot randomized controlled trial, participants are assigned to the REAL Diabetes intervention or an attention control condition. The study's primary recruitment strategies included in-person recruitment at diabetes clinics, mass mailings to clinic patients, and social media advertising. Data collection includes baseline and 6-month assessments of primary outcomes, secondary outcomes, and hypothesized mediators of intervention effects, as well as ongoing process evaluation assessment to ensure study protocol adherence and intervention fidelity. RESULTS: At baseline, participants (n=81) were 51% female, 78% Latino, and on average 22.6years old with an average HbA1c of 10.8%. A majority of participants (61.7%) demonstrated clinically significant diabetes distress and 27.2% reported symptoms consistent with major depressive disorder. Compared to participants with T1D, participants with T2D had lower diabetes-related self-efficacy and problem-solving skills. Compared to participants recruited at clinics, participants recruited through other strategies had greater diabetes knowledge but weaker medication adherence. DISCUSSION: Participants in the REAL study demonstrate clinically significant medical and psychosocial needs.

PURPOSE: We identified and treated young adults with type 1 diabetes who had been lost to follow-up during their transfer from pediatric to adult care, comparing their clinical, psychosocial, and health care utilization outcomes to participants receiving continuous care (CC) throughout the transition to adult care. METHODS: Individuals in their last year of pediatric care (CC group, n = 51) and individuals lost to follow-up in the transfer to adult care ("lapsed care" [LC] group, n = 24) were followed prospectively for 12 months. All participants were provided developmentally tailored diabetes education, case management, and clinical care through a structured transition program. RESULTS: At baseline, LC participants reported lapses in care of 11.6 months. Compared with CC participants, they had higher hemoglobin A1C (A1C; p = .005), depressive symptoms (p = .05), incidence of severe hypoglycemia (p = .005), and emergency department visits (p = .004). At 12-month follow-up, CC and LC participants did not differ on the number of diabetes care visits (p = .23), severe hypoglycemia (no events), or emergency department visits (p = .22). Both groups' A1C improved during the study period (CC: p = .03; LC: p = .02). LC participants' depressive symptoms remained elevated (p = .10), and they reported a decline in life satisfaction (p = .007). There was greater loss to follow-up in the LC group (p = .04). CONCLUSIONS: Our study suggests that, for young adults with a history of lapses in care, a structured transition program is effective in lowering A1C, reducing severe hypoglycemia and emergency department utilization, and improving uptake of routine diabetes care. Loss to follow-up and psychosocial concerns remain significant challenges in this population.

OBJECTIVE: To evaluate the efficacy of a structured transition program compared with usual care in improving routine follow-up, clinical, and psychosocial outcomes among young adults with type 1 diabetes. RESEARCH DESIGN AND METHODS: Eighty-one young adults in their last year of pediatric care were recruited from three clinics. Intervention group (IG) participants (n = 51) received a structured transition program incorporating tailored diabetes education, case management, group education classes, and access to a newly developed young adult diabetes clinic and transition website. Control group (CG) participants (n = 30) received usual care. The primary outcome was the number of routine clinic visits. Secondary outcomes included glycemic control, hypoglycemia, health care use, and psychosocial well-being. Assessments were conducted at baseline, and 6 and 12 months. RESULTS: Limitations in CG follow-up prevented direct comparisons of adult care visits; however, at the 12-month follow-up among IG participants discharged from pediatric care (n = 32), 78% had one or more adult visits. Among IG participants, the total number of clinic visits did not differ between those who transitioned and those who remained in pediatric care (3.0 ± 1.24 vs. 3.11 ± 0.94, P = 0.74). IG compared with CG participants had improved glycemic control (-0.40 ± 1.16% vs. 0.42 ± 1.51% [4.4 ± 12.7 mmol/mol vs. 4.6 ± 16.5 mmol/mol], P = 0.01), incidence of severe hypoglycemia (0.0% vs. 16%, P = 0.02), and global well-being (P = 0.02) at 12 months. CONCLUSIONS: A structured transition program was successful in facilitating transition to adult care without a decrease in clinical follow-up. Compared with usual care, the transition program facilitated improvements in glycemic control, hypoglycemia, and psychosocial well-being.

PURPOSE: The purpose of the study was to identify attitudes and topics relevant to peer mentoring as an adherence-promoting intervention for adolescents and young adults (YAs) with type 1 diabetes (T1D). METHODS: Self-administered survey data were collected in 2 diabetes clinics from a convenience sample of adolescents as prospective mentees (ages 13-18) and YAs as prospective mentors (ages 19-25) with T1D. Survey topics included demographics, disease history, glycemic control, adherence, depression, barriers to disease management, social support, and interest in peer mentoring. Descriptive statistical analyses, thematic coding, and stepwise multivariate logistic regression were performed. RESULTS: A majority of the 54 adolescents and 46 YAs expressed interest in a peer mentoring program. Having supportive friends and living in a large household positively predicted adolescent interest in having a peer mentor. Approximately one-third of all participants experienced social barriers to diabetes management. For adolescents, barriers included inflexible schedules, unfamiliar foods, and the embarrassment of checking blood glucose in front of others. Young adults reported barriers in tracking food consumption and remembering to check blood glucose. Various diabetes management skills were in high demand by adolescents, who especially desired to learn about managing T1D on their own and in college. Participants were open to multiple communication modes, including in-person meetings, phone, text messaging, and social media. CONCLUSIONS: Many adolescents and young adults with T1D are interested in peer mentoring as a way to facilitate learning and sharing essential diabetes management skills and experiences.

BACKGROUND: Continuous glucose monitoring (CGM) has been shown to be a valuable tool to improve glycemic control in patients with diabetes. The objective of this pilot study was to develop and implement CGM in an existing diabetes clinic for low-income patients on multiple daily injections. SUBJECTS AND METHODS: This was a single-center, prospective, randomized controlled, crossover pilot study. Initial focus groups were held to create low-literacy, Spanish and English guides to the use of carbohydrate counting and CGM. These tools were implemented to train participants on carbohydrate counting and insulin adjustments participants. Subjects were then randomized to start in Group A (CGM) or Group B (self-monitoring blood glucose and then switched after 28 weeks). Hemoglobin A1c (HbA1c) was obtained at baseline and at the end of both study phases. RESULTS: Twenty-five economically challenged, primarily Latino participants with minimal prior education on intensive diabetes management completed the study. No significant reduction in HbA1c or decrease in time spent in parameters of low and high blood glucose was shown. However, eighty percent of participants who completed the study wanted to continue to use CGM once the research study was over. The participants also felt that the CGM made adjusting insulin easier. CONCLUSIONS: CGM can be implemented in patients from a low-income public clinic; however, HbA1c reduction was not achieved. Given the underlying lack of baseline self-management knowledge, a longer trial might be necessary to see benefit with CGM in this population.
